Count consort
Room requirements  
Office None
Quarters Great bedroom
Dining room Great dining room
Tomb Mausoleum
Furniture requirements
Chests 3
Cabinets 2
Weapon racks 2
Armor stands 2
Other
Mandates None
Demands None
Arrival conditions
Function
  • Making babies

Your count consort arrives with the Template:L.

Thus if your Template:L dies, their replacement brings another consort: now you have two (or more...) irritating mandate-issuing blue-bloods about the place.
